  • Abstract
    This paper presents some of the practical digital signal processing work covered in the BEng.(hons) in Electronic Systems Design course at Bournemouth University. An introduction to DSP techniques begins in the second year of this course, the work being covered in more depth in the third year in conjunction with control theory and VLSI design
